Working out can be discouraging, confusing, and not always a lot of fun. Olympian Bryan Clay and former DreamWorks CTO Ed Leonard are out to change that with a new social fitness app called PK Fitness. Using proprietary algorithms unique to PK Fitness, the app calculates your effort in real-time as you work out, giving you a new and fun way to view exercise. The app also hosts a supportive and encouraging community to share, compare, and compete across all activity types and fitness levels. PK Fitness uses effort to successfully turn the daunting task of working out into a fun and motivating journey. App features: -Track effort in real-time. -Simple and user-friendly for all users. -See workout stats like calorie burn, distance, pace, split-times, and maps. -Workout together and compare workouts based on effort. -Post workouts, start discussions, ask questions, and share photos with the community. -Join PK Groups, explore PK Places, and participate in PK Challenges. -Earn badges, stay accountable with weekly streaks, and nudge friends who haven’t done a workout in a while.
